Bodomorpha
Monadofilosa is a grouping of Cercozoa. (It is sometimes considered one of three, the other two being Phytomyxa and Reticulofilosa.) These organisms are single-celled amoeboid protists. Classification Monadofilosa includes the testaceans, which are testate filose amoeboids, and the cercomonads. It is sometimes described as Testaceafilosia and Sarcomonadea. It has also been described as Sarcomonadea ('' Cercomonas, Heteromita, Bodomorpha, Proleptomonas, Allantion''), Thecofilosea (''Cryptodifflugia, Cryothecomonas''), Spongomonadea (''Spongomonas, Rhipidodendron''), and Imbricatea ('' Thaumatomonas, Thaumatomastix, Allas, Gyromitus, Euglypha, Trinema, Paulinella''). * The testaceans live both in marine and freshwater habitats, and in mosses. Members include '' Lecythium'', '' Pseudodifflugia'', ''Euglypha'' (a euglyphid), and ''Paulinella chromatophora''. * Cercomonads are flagellates that glide on their posterior cilium and/or generate filopodia. Lecythium
''Lecythium'' is a genus of testate amoebae Testate amoebae (formerly thecamoebians, Testacea or Thecamoeba) are a polyphyletic group of unicellular amoeboid protists, which differ from naked amoebae in the presence of a test that partially encloses the cell, with an aperture from which the ... within the Chlamydophryidae. These amoebae bear a thin and hyaline test and are common in freshwater and soil, one marine species is known. ''Lecythium'' spp. feed on fungi or algae. Paulinella
''Paulinella'' is a genus of at least eleven species including both freshwater and marine amoeboids. Its most famous members are the three photosynthetic species ''P. chromatophora'', ''P. micropora'' and ''P. longichromatophora'', the first two being freshwater forms and the third a marine form, which have recently (in evolutionary terms) taken on a cyanobacterium as an endosymbiont. As a result they are no longer able to perform phagocytosis like their non-photosynthetic relatives. The event to permanent endosymbiosis probably occurred with a cyanobiont. The resulting organelle is a photosynthetic plastid that is often referred to as a 'cyanelle' or chromatophore, and is the only other known primary endosymbiosis event of photosynthetic cyanobacteria, although primary endosymbiosis with a non-photosynthetic cyanobacterial symbiont have occurred in the diatom family ''Rhopalodiaceae''. Thaumatomastix
''Thaumatomastix'' is a protist genus of the order ''Thaumatomonadida'', within the phylum Cercozoa and the class Imbricatea. Its species are aquatic, feeding on algae and appearing in waters of a wide range of temperatures and salinities, and are 15-50 micrometers long. They can interchange between flagellated and amoeboid forms, and are notable for being covered in both spiny and flattened siliceous scales. Etymology The genus was named by Robert Lauterborn in 1899. '' Thauma'' in Greek can mean ‘miracle,’ ‘wonder,’ or ‘marvel,’ while ''mastix'' is a suffix (also Greek-derived) that can be used to mean ‘scourge’ or ‘whip,’ which may refer to the organism’s flagella. History of knowledge The genus was first identified in 1899 by Robert Lauterborn, a German protozoologist. Since then several new species have been discovered within the genus.
